Noun
[edit]dépanneur (plural dépanneurs)
- (Canada, Quebec, New Brunswick and Ontario) A convenience store, especially one that sells alcohol.

[edit]Noun
[edit]dépanneur m (plural dépanneurs, feminine dépanneuse)
- troubleshooter, repairman
- (North America) convenience store
- 2008, Micheline Duff, Mon cri pour toi:
- Quand la bouteille fut terminée, on alla chercher des caisses de bière chez le dépanneur.
- When the bottle was finished, we went to get cases of beer from the convenience store.
